1; By occasion of the persecution in Jerusalem, the church
being planted in Samaria, by Philip the deacon, who
preached, did miracles, and baptized many;
9; among the rest Simon the sorcerer, a great seducer of the
people;
14; Peter and John come to confirm and enlarge the church;
where, by prayer and imposition of hands giving the Holy
Ghost;
18; when Simon would have bought the like power of them, Peter
sharply reproving his hypocrisy and covetousness, and
exhorting him to repentance, together with John preaching
the word of the Lord, return to Jerusalem;
26; but the angel sends Philip to teach and baptize the
Ethiopian Eunuch.
